Gallery 66 NY will open its doors to visitors and patrons on Oct. 12, 6 – 9 p.m. for its opening reception and exhibition. The opening coincides with a weekend filled with arts events in Cold Spring and Garrison, including Cold Spring Arts Open Studios, Collaborative Concepts at Saunder’s Farm, Artists on Location at Garrison Art Center, and the ArtFull Living Designer Show House.

The exhibition space at Gallery 66 NY includes several exhibit rooms and a sculpture garden. The first exhibition is an introduction and sampling of works by artists showing in 2012 and 2013 in Gallery One. Gallery Two will present a special exhibit of Ukranian and Russian art starting a U.S. tour called Traces.

Gallery Director Barbara Galazzo sees the future of Gallery 66 NY as a visual and performance space with upcoming inventive programming. At the opening reception, meet the artists and hear about upcoming programs.

Traces

The exhibition includes the paintings of an artist of renown, Vachagan Narazyan of the Ukraine, whose works are included in the Kharkov Art Museum and internationally in private collections throughout the U.S. and Europe. The artwork of six artists will be on display with over 40 paintings of diverse style and subject matter. The exhibition was organized by interior designer and art curator Maryann Syrek of Cold Spring.
